. After a junction with Swamp Road and Stanley Road, VT 236 bends northwest, running along the eastern edge of Lake Carmi State Park. Soon reaching the northeastern edge of the park, VT 236 turns north and intersects with Marsh Farm Road, which serves as the main road through the state park. The route turns northeast after Lake Carmi State Park, crossing through fields and farms in Franklin. The route crosses a junction with Dewing Road, which connects VT 236 to VT 120. However, VT 236 winds northeast through the farms of Franklin and soon reaches the hamlet of East Franklin, reaching a junction with VT 120 (Lake Road). This junction marks the northern terminus of VT 236, just west of VT 108 and south of the Canada–US border.
